> Thats a little extreme. At the moment, there is only one printer that I know 
> of
> that supports 16 bit printing. If you have to convert to 8 bit at some point,
> does it really matter if the noise reduction is done before or after the
> conversion?

Yes, the micro adjustments applied across the image to reduce artifacts are 
best done when the image is described in 16bits/cc, errors are cumulative. 
Conversion to printer color-space and then down sampling to 8bits/cc should be 
done at the very last step of your edit process otherwise you might as well 
import the RAW for editing as 8bits/cc.
